Job Description

Overview
The role of a PrePrimary Teacher is of utmost importance in shaping the foundational years of children aged 3 to 6. This pivotal position is responsible for nurturing young minds and fostering a love for learning through engaging ageappropriate activities. The PrePrimary Teacher plays a critical role in the overall development of a child including cognitive social emotional and physical aspects. By creating a warm and inclusive classroom environment the PrePrimary Teacher helps children explore their creativity while enhancing their communication and interpersonal skills. The teacher also acts as a crucial link between the school and parents ensuring that families are involved in their childs early development journey. This role requires a deep commitment to educating and caring for children making it essential for the overall objectives of educational institutions focused on early childhood education.
Key Responsibilities
  • Design and implement engaging lesson plans tailored to preprimary learning.
  • Create a positive safe and nurturing classroom environment.
  • Incorporate various learning styles to accommodate diverse needs.
  • Assess students developmental progress and address individual learning needs.
  • Encourage playbased learning and creativity in classroom activities.
  • Facilitate interactive and educational games to promote teamwork.
  • Evaluate and adapt teaching strategies based on classroom dynamics.
  • Communicate effectively with parents regarding their childs progress.
  • Prepare and maintain a clean organized classroom environment.
  • Each day begins with setting up the classroom and preparing materials.
  • Promote social skills and conflict resolution among young children.
  • Organize school events and activities that involve parents and families.
  • Collaborate with other educators and staff to enhance teaching methods.
  • Incorporate technology where appropriate to enhance learning.
  • Encourage children to express themselves through art and storytelling.
  • Keep detailed records of childrens progress and activities.
Required Qualifications
  • A Bachelor s degree in Early Childhood Education or a related field.
  • Certification in Early Childhood Education preferred.
  • A minimum of 2 years of experience in a preprimary teaching role.
  • Strong understanding of child development theories.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to create interactive and ageappropriate educational materials.
  • Proficiency in classroom management techniques.
  • First Aid and CPR certification preferred.
  • Experience with different teaching methodologies.
  • Commitment to professional development and continuous learning.
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a teamoriented environment.
  • Familiarity with integrating technology into early childhood education.
  • Cultural sensitivity and awareness of diverse backgrounds.
  • Strong organizational and timemanagement skills.
  • Enthusiasm and passion for working with young children.
  • Ability to work flexible hours and adapt to changes quickly.
